> Hi Eli,
> Can we add a MinGW buildslave to our buildbot?

I'm not sure how can I answer this question.  I certainly don't object
to this, and would love to see it coming on-line.  But I don't think I
can help doing this in any way, except encouraging and perhaps helping
by advice with some initial build issues.

> We can install the desired MinGW cross-toolchain on some Linux
> machine in gcc compile farm, and start a buildslave instance there?
> We only do the build.  This is very helpful to find such build
> issues.

I agree.  There's one complication: there are 2 divergent MinGW
distributions; most (all?) Linux distributions pick up the one that is
different from the one I use.  So it could be that the problems I find
will not be discovered even by such a bot.  Still, I think doing that
would be useful.
